The ITEC syllabus requires the following topics to be covered:
Understand and explain the function of the skeletal system
Supporting framework. Provides attachments for muscles. Forms joints to provide movement. Forms erythrocytes in the bone marrow. Stores calcium. Protects vital organs.
Understand and explain the structure of bone tissues
Compact. Cancellous.
Understand and explain the types of bone
Long, Short, Flat, Irregular & Sesamoid.
Give examples of where in the body they would be found.
Understand and explain the position of the bones of the skeleton
Understand and explain different types of joints
Fixed, Slightly moveable, Freely moveable, Ball and socket, Hinge, Pivot, Gliding, Saddle.
Understand, recognise and give possible causes of postural deformities
Kyphosis, Lordosis, Scoliosis.
Understand the different fractures and their causes
Simple, Greenstick, Compound, Impacted, Complicated and Comminuted.
Understand, explain and recognise the symptoms, causes and effects of the following diseases and disorders of the Skeletal System
Osteoarthritis, Rhematoid arthritis, Gout, Osteoporosis and Stress (mental)
